Not a million miles from the sugar refinery complex, this small site represents the remnants of a Japanese Army base that was probably constructed before or early on in the second world war. Nothing too spectacular - the buildings represent what are probably army billets along with a number of air-raid shelters. Other than my conjecture I can find no hard fast history about this place.
